What is Dictation in the Classroom?

Dictation is a method of speaking aloud in front of a class, often to convey a particular idea, story, or character. The teacher carries out the dictation while the students listen and transcribe. The first reading should be done at an average pace, and the teacher should pause after each meaningful unit.

During dictation, the teacher reads a passage aloud to the class, who then write down what they hear. The students check what they wrote against the original text and correct errors. Dictation is a valuable tool in the classroom because it allows students to consolidate various language skills. How Voice Recognition Technology Works?

A voice recognition computer software is an application that can understand a person’s speech using a microphone and convert it into text or other actions on a computer or another device such as a smartphone, tablet, etc.

Voice recognition computer software has been around for a while now. It is a speech recognition software that enables the user to control an application by voice.

The system listens to what you say and converts it into text or other actions. For the system to work, you need to train it first by repeating words and phrases many times. The more you train the system, the more accurate it becomes at understanding your voice.
